Based on the provided reference, The Others may not be suitable for all 12-year-olds due to its genuinely creepy nature and potentially upsetting themes, even though it lacks gore and bad language.
While the film avoids common elements like bad language and gory images, the reference highlights that it is "genuinely creepy and may be upsetting even for older children." Since 12-year-olds fall within or just below the "older children" category, this suggests potential difficulty for this age group.
Key Factors to Consider for 12-Year-Olds
According to the information available, the primary concerns regarding the suitability of The Others for a 12-year-old audience stem from its atmospheric horror and thematic elements rather than explicit content.
- Creepiness: The film is described as being genuinely creepy. This suggests an unsettling atmosphere and suspense that could be frightening or disturbing for some children.
- Potential for Upset: The reference explicitly states the movie may be upsetting even for children older than 12. This indicates the film's intensity or themes could evoke strong negative emotional responses.
- Thematic Elements:
- Questioning Religion: Some viewers may be concerned by "Anne's questioning of her mother's religious principles." This theme might be complex or unsettling depending on a child's background and beliefs.
- Disturbing Implications: The reference notes that the implications of "the final explanation" can be "disturbing." The film's conclusion involves revelations that could be conceptually frightening or difficult for a young audience to process.
